Warehousing and Storage
Candidates have to complete 6 units, comprising
- 2 mandatory units
- 4 optional units
Mandatory Units
(Both units must be taken by all candidates)
- Unit LOG1 Maintain health, safety, and security in logistics operations
- Unit LOG3 Contribute to effective working relationships with colleagues in logistics operations
Optional Units
(Any 4 of the following 6 units must be taken by all candidates)
- Unit WS1 Keep equipment in good working order
- Unit WS2 Keep stock at required levels
- Unit WS3 Keep work areas clean
- Unit WS4 Handle goods manually in logistics facilities
- Unit WS5 Pick goods to assemble orders for dispatch
- Unit WS6 Wrap and pack goods
Warehousing and Storage
Candidates have to complete 8 units, comprising
- 2 mandatory units
- 6 optional units
Mandatory Units
(Both units must be taken by all candidates)
- Unit LOG1 Maintain health, safety, and security in logistics operations
- Unit LOG4 Develop effective working relationships with colleagues in logistics operations
Optional Units
(Any 6 of the following 13 units must be taken by all candidates)
- Unit WS7 Provide customers with information and advice on goods and services
- Unit WS8 Operate equipment to perform work requirements
- Unit WS9 Move goods in logistics facilities
- Unit WS10 Receive goods from deliveries
- Unit WS11 Place goods in storage
- Unit WS12 Maintain the safety and quality of goods
- Unit WS13 Maintain the safety of hazardous goods and materials
- Unit WS14 Maintain hygiene standards in handling and storing goods
- Unit WS15 Process orders for dispatch to customers
- Unit WS16 Assemble orders for dispatch
- Unit WS17 Dispatch goods for delivery
- Unit WS18 Process returned goods
- Unit WS19 Sort goods and materials for recycling
- Unit WS20 Manage the receipt, storage, or dispatch of goods
- Unit WS21 Audit stock levels and stock records

Logistics Operations Management
Candidates have to complete 8 units, comprising
- 3 mandatory units
- 5 optional units
Mandatory Units
(All 3 units must be taken by all candidates)
- Unit LOM1 Identify the logistics requirements of a supply chain
- Unit LOG2 Promote and maintain health, safety, and security in logistics operations
- Unit LOM2 Promote compliance of logistics operations with legislation, regulations, and organisational procedures
Optional Units
A total of 5 units to be taken from the three option groups, according to the following rules:
- a minimum of 1 unit from each of Option Group 1 and Option Group 2
- 3 other units to be taken from any of Option Groups 1, 2, and 3
- a maximum of 3 units from each option group can be taken
Option Group 1
(A minimum of 1 unit up to a maximum of 3 units must be taken by all candidates)
- Unit LOM3 Schedule logistics operations to meet customer requirements
- Unit LOM4 Optimise the use of logistics resources
- Unit LOM5 Develop contingency plans for logistics operations
- Unit LOM6 Utilise transport modes in logistics operations
- Unit LOM7 Apply technology in logistics operations
Option Group 2
(A minimum of 1 unit up to a maximum of 3 units must be taken by all candidates)
- Unit LOM8 Develop relationships with logistics customers
- Unit LOM9 Improve the quality of logistics operations
- Unit LOM10 Respond to contingencies during logistics operations
- Unit LOM11 Monitor the environmental impact of logistics operations
Option Group 3: Specialist and Management units
(Up to a maximum of 3 units can be taken by all candidates)
International Logistics Operations Units
- Unit ITLO11 Arrange the transportation of goods using multiple transport modes
- Unit ITLO12 Organise the preparation of documentation for the transportation of goods
Warehousing and Storage Units
- Unit WS20 Manage the receipt, storage, or dispatch of goods
- Unit WS21 Audit stock levels and stock records
Management and Leadership Units
- Unit MSC B5 Provide leadership for your team
- Unit MSC D5 Allocate and check work in your team
